The King Group of Companies has been providing transport equipment solutions for more than 60 years, now part of the Martin Group of Companies. King’s client base includes blue chip companies in the defence, energy, and highways sectors.
Reporting to the Group Technical Director, the successful candidate will take responsibility for the technical specifications and design for trailers and their ancillary equipment.
The Role:
- Working within the Engineering team to provide technical information to other departments to achieve the required specification and quality at best price.
- Ensure all legislative and safety criteria are met and adhered to.
- Producing technical CAD models and drawings using 3D software.
- Producing technical calculations to justify the design and decision-making process.
- Playing a major role in new product development, providing support in terms of design, manufacture and ensuring coherence to current legislation.
- Produce concepts and designs of steel structural, sheet metal and mechanism.
Key skills/experience:
- Proficient in the use of Solidworks 3D CAD software.
- Goods vehicle product and supplier knowledge would be a distinct advantage.
- Good time management skills with an ability to prioritise workload.
- Good technical understanding of an engineering environment.
- Fabrication design experience an advantage.
- Experience of hydraulics, pneumatics and 12/24v electrics systems desirable.
- Ability to develop and produce calculations to justify design.
- Able to work as part of a team and/or on your own initiative.
- Be able to produce technical drawings for manufacture.
- Portrays enthusiasm, passion, and ambition with a positive ‘can do’ attitude.
- The ability to liaise with colleagues and customers using good communication skills.
